Hirose has developed a rugged FPC/FFC that offers high-heat resistance for harsh environment applications. With an operating temperature of up to 105C, the FH63 Series satisfies severe heat requirements found in automotive applications. The series is currently available in a 30 and 40-position versions and accepts shielded FFC for EMI prevention. Additional circuit sizes will become available. The connector meets rugged automotive mechanical characteristic requirements for shock and vibration as well as other environmental requirements including resistance to humidity, corrosion, extreme temperatures, and hydrogen and sulfur gasses.
"The FH63 Series connector is the latest version of Hirose's unique flexible printed circuit connectors designed to meet high-speed requirements for wide range of automotive electronic applications that are often subjected to continual shock and vibration," said Bill Kysiak, product marketing manager for Hirose Electric USA. "The single action lock combines ease of assembly with high reliability and ruggedness."
The connecters are often used in FA cameras, gaming consoles, industrial control units, medical devices, notebook PCs, servo amplifiers, and TVs.
